Jade Leaf Succulent Growing ConditionsThe Jade Plant is native to South Africa, so it prefers a cool and dry growing environment. It needs sufficient sunlight and a suitable growth temperature during normal maintenance. The temperature in winter should not be lower than 10 degrees. When planting, it is necessary to use soil containing organic matter and good drainage. How to grow Jade Leaf SucculentJade plant likes to be grown in places with plenty of sunlight. If there is insufficient light, the plant will not grow easily. It needs shade in summer. It can tolerate drought but not waterlogging. When watering, you must pay attention to the amount of water to avoid water accumulation, and it should also have a suitable temperature for growth. Watering the Jade Leaf SucculentThe watering of Jade Plant needs to be controlled. Just keep the soil slightly moist at ordinary times. Do not water unless it is dry. Water thoroughly when it is dry to avoid water accumulation. Fertilizing Jade Leaf SucculentSpring and summer are the peak growth seasons for Jade Plant. Organic fertilizer, mainly nitrogen fertilizer, needs to be applied every two weeks. At the same time, some foliar fertilizer should also be applied to make the leaves green and increase the toughness of the branches. Jade leaf succulent disease and pest controlJade plants can suffer from anthracnose. Once discovered, spray them with 1500 times diluted thiophanate-methyl wettable powder containing 50% of the active ingredient in time. Spray both the leaves and the leaf surface when spraying. How to grow Jade Leaf Succulent at homeIt is best to plant the Jade Plant in loose and fertile soil. It should be placed on the balcony for maintenance and watered in moderation without causing water accumulation. It should also have sufficient sunlight and a good ventilation environment. It is best to apply fertilizer once a month to ensure adequate nutrients. Precautions for caring for Jade Leaf SucculentWhen caring for the Jade Plant, you should water it appropriately, not excessively, otherwise it will produce yellow leaves, which will affect its growth. In addition, it should have sufficient sunlight at normal times, so that it can grow better. |
